CCS Fundraising, a nonprofit consulting firm, needed a way to increase communication, education, collaboration, and connectivity among their 3,000+ employees across various domestic and international offices.

CCS Fundraising began their search for a modern intranet solution to solve these issues. CCS Fundraising ended up adopting MangoApps instead of other vendors because of its user-friendly focus, wide selection of functions and tools, and consolidated database platform.

In this video, you will learn how CCS Fundraising used MangoApps to:

  1. Encourage employee participation and engagement
  2. Simplify file sharing with real-time search capabilities
  3. Create an educational environment with a centralized knowledge database

And the search is another, we have a pretty advanced search functionality within The Source that allows employees to literally search and drill down into our metadata. And so, if they’re looking for a specific type of document, or something within a specific sector, or even just general information, they can use that search to do it.

The great thing that we’ve done with the search is we make public our best documents. And so, when the search results come about our best-in-class, we call it a super tag and it’s colored. And so it’s highlighted within the search results so that employees, as they’re scrolling down, can see which are the best-in-class documents and those results come up first.”
